Hurricane Sun Deck Owner From Bainbridge Replaces Audio System

By Staff Leave a Comment

Hurricane Audio A client from Bainbridge came to Precision Audio with his Hurricane Sun Deck 2400 boat, looking for a marine audio system. We learned that someone had stolen all of his previous equipment and everything from the wiring to the mounting locations was in poor condition.

Our team spent time on getting to know the client better, looking over the boat with him and finding out his goals for the upgrades. Once we gathered all of our information, we worked up a solution that we thought best fit his needs. He liked it, so we scheduled a time for him to drop it off.

We started by installing a Kenwood KMR-D765BT in-dash media receiver. The client can now play all of his portable media files, plus stream his music wirelessly over Bluetooth.

Since we would be mounting the Kenwood unit in the cabin, we installed a KCA-RC55MR wired remote control with an LCD display in the captain’s console , giving him easy control over the unit. We added a second wired remote control in the rear by the dive deck as an additional control area.

Since the client had to replace his audio system, he decided to make it better than before. Our team installed two amplifiers from Rockford Fosgate: a PMX600x4 tasked with powering all the speakers in the boat and a PM300x1 tasked with powering the subwoofer. All combined, this boat has nearly 1,000 watts of power, so when he wants to have a party, all he has to do is crank up the volume knob.

When it came time for speakers, we went back to Rockford Fosgate, choosing their RM1652B 6.5-inch coaxials in the front, mid-section and rear of the boat. For lots of clean highs, we added the PM2T-S tweeter kit at every location. Upgrading to these larger, better-sounding speakers means the boat’s system will sound crystal-clear, even while on the way to his favorite destination.

Rockford Subwoofer Pumps Out The Bass

Any good audio system needs bass, so we installed a Rockford Fosgate 10-inch RM110D4B marine subwoofer. When you combine the great-sounding speakers with the subwoofer, you end up with an audio system that lets you feel the music, not just hear it. Topnotch Installation

We replaced all of the audio wiring in the boat, properly looming and labeling it, and mounting it securely, for easy servicing in the future. As with all of our marine installs, we use only marine-grade installation materials to ensure years of trouble-free use.
